Transaction 5121faeab91ecca7da95ca18fab5a40e7af7a323d33c0a0cbbd1989534e4e2c0

1 Input
2 Outputs
  • 5121faeab91ecca7da95ca18fab5a40e7af7a323d33c0a0cbbd1989534e4e2c0:0
  • value  89416326
    address  17SQNztPNpUgtggCV778gCcyLGzRzg22wU
  • 5121faeab91ecca7da95ca18fab5a40e7af7a323d33c0a0cbbd1989534e4e2c0:1
  • value  874354
    address  127E2yCvtGuGXzm7AqfkiiNMthygJM3YK9